I just had my panel upgraded with both Garmin G3X and Dynon Skyview.
I am experiencing several issues with the Dynon. Each worries me but the combination of them leads me to not trusting the Dynon at all.
Reading all about the Dynon, I have no doubt that there is a problem with my system itself as I cant think of any pilot that will accept such level of poor performance. Installer did the calibration twice..
Four Main issues:
1. PFD picture jumps - Even when I am standing still on the ground, my PFD jumps (as if the location changes). I would attribute this to poor GPS location.
2. Heading Error of 5-10 degrees (measured on the runway and on ILS approaches). this might be related to the Magnetometer.
3. When making regular 30-45 bank turns, the FPM is all over the place. when I level off, the FPM will be on the wrong side of the actual flight path.
4. In light aerobatics, Dynon is showing rolls when flying wings level.
